Yesterday, Pistons star Richard Hamilton put on a practice jersey and ran through an off-day workout for the first time since he sprained his left ankle in Game 1 against the Bucks.

"I wanted to try to get out there and catch my rhythm back, get some shots up," Hamilton said with a bright smile on his face. "I haven't been able to shoot as many shots as I want to get up in practice time. (Sunday), I wanted to get out there and try to get a rhythm again."

Hamilton has continued to play in the series, however, the shooting guard has clearly been hobbled.
